你查询的IP:[119.80.85.105]  地理位置:中国–北京–北京

最新查询119.60.65.249 119.41.54.140 121.89.217.84 116.112.37.49 125.32.70.182 121.41.16.199 125.216.85.77 124.42.29.189 218.96.203.39 119.80.85.105 210.28.220.137 210.21.74.13 125.31.192.142 203.191.144.2 122.136.76.154 202.159.110.92 125.169.229.11 123.98.5.202 125.104.200.234 219.244.111.107 61.29.128.43 119.88.98.22 210.26.27.198 202.127.212.13 202.8.176.241 117.121.209.12 123.103.223.240 203.130.32.108 124.249.167.117 219.72.187.106 203.90.192.250